thegaffa Posted 11 August 2020 Posted 11 August 2020 Think he would be an excellent addition to our team. He’s only 20 and has been a regular for the past 2 seasons in the prem with Burnley. The comparisons to Albrighton are unjust in my opinion, as there is more to his game than his crossing ability. if you have watched him play live or even only viewed YouTube clips, you would see that he has good close control and can beat a man with ease. In my opinion his biggest asset is that when he gets the ball he almost always drives his team a further 40+ yards further upfield when he has the ball, and that is a Not just a big threat to any opposition, but it allows you to reshape tactically quicker. he would give our more creative players a different outlet other than Vardy to start counter attacks. 1

ALC Fox Posted 11 August 2020 Posted 11 August 2020 Started every game in the Prem for a decent side at 20 years old. Looks skilful and creative in a largely attritional team. Is 6 feet tall so if he bulks up a touch he could add more physicality to his game and be a really versatile attacking option. Supposedly stronger on the left but can play right or centrally as well. Think this could be worth a punt, myself. Even if he's no better than Albrighton at this precise moment (which I'm not sure I agree with), they're both clearly on completely different trajectories. 1
